This will be the last year of adult returns of Willapa River origin hatchery fish from the old (pre-policy) smolt releases.

2019 will be the first year that the entire Willapa-origin cohort will be the progeny from the reduced production and smolt releases from Forks Creek.


My original statement stands.... got confirmation from the lead WB bio today.

Parental brood 2013 was the last LARGE egg-take at Forks Creek. These were released in 2014. The 0.4 age class from that brood returns in 2018. Last of the Mohicans.

2019 will see the 0.4's from the SMALL Willapa/Forks 2015 release. Essentially all age classes in the 2019 return will be from the smaller out plants since 2015.
